This is a PRN or Relief position that involves providing basic patient care, performing routine treatment procedures, and assisting in the maintenance of a safe, clean environment. Patient care assignments may include neonate, pediatric, adolescent, adult, and geriatric age groups.

Requirements

  • Completion of basic nursing skills course at an accredited nursing program.
  • Competency checklist for each identified task.
  • Student in good standing of a nationally accredited nursing program with completion of first semester of acute care clinical course.
  • CPR Certification or must obtain within 30 calendar days of date of position.

Responsibilities

  • Perform routine treatment procedures, including invasive procedures such as venipuncture for lab draws and IV initiation.
  • Assist nursing staff in complicated treatment procedures; perform routine treatment procedures.
  • Provide basic patient care; assist with ADLs including bathing and assisting patients to the bathroom.
  • Take and record vital signs including temperature, pulse, respiration, weight, height, blood pressure, and intake-output measurements.
  • Collect, label, and transport specimens.
  • Transport equipment, supplies, charts, and materials.
  • Make rounds, handle patient requests, report and record changes in condition or behavior of patients or unusual incidents, within scope of training.
  • Clean patient care rooms, equipment, and instruments; report equipment problems; order and store supplies; maintain appropriate PAR levels.
  • Assist and accompany patients in the admission, transfer, and discharge process.
  • Prepare patients for meals, and assist patients as necessary.
  • Deliver and pick-up meal trays, pass the beverage cart, and assist designated patients to chair, with ambulation, or to the bathroom.
  • Maintain a safe, comfortable, and therapeutic environment for patients/families in accordance with hospital standards.
  • Enhance professional growth and development through participation in educational programs, reading current literature, attending in-services, meetings, and workshops.
  • Follow patient safety-related policies, procedures, and protocols.
  • Demonstrate a proactive approach to patient safety by seeking opportunities to improve patient safety through questioning of current policies and processes.
  • Identify and report/correct environmental conditions and/or situations that may put a patient at undue risk.
  • Report potential or actual patient safety concerns, medical errors, and/or near misses in a timely manner.
  • Encourage patients to actively participate in their own care by asking questions and reporting treatment or situations that they don't understand or may 'not seem right'.
